Output 6fc43a6d91660c3b4220bcdadc27de3d982471f56b8cb54156b4943a97d0c4f7:11

value
584586841
script pubkey
OP_0 OP_PUSHBYTES_20 bd79a6150ef82b59e26d7db5a537ee3acd6b4b25
address
bc1qh4u6v9gwlq44ncnd0k662dlw8txkkje9v9s75t
transaction
6fc43a6d91660c3b4220bcdadc27de3d982471f56b8cb54156b4943a97d0c4f7
confirmations
304500
spent
true